You are in the underpayment penalty form. You may be able to get out of the penalty depending on your income and tax from the prior year. So, you can go back to the year before and look for the tax liability or you can choose to pay a penalty.
If you did not file a tax return for the prior year because you did not live there, mark zero. If you should have filed a return and didn't. you will need to pay any penalty.
